Re: [Cooker] problem with php-pdf
Le mer 25/06/2003 à 14:13, FACORAT Fabrice a écrit : > What about shipping fpdf : http://fpdf.org/ ? FPDF is an excellent piece of software. Free, well documented, easy to use, and lots of examples. However, it's a php class, not an extension (no binary), and is not as performant as the other C-library based implementations. I could package a rpm, but I don't know where to put it. In php.ini, we have: include_path = ".:/usr/lib/php/:/usr/share/pear/" FPDF is not part of pear, and if we put it under /usr/lib/php, rpmlint will complain that there is no binary. I guess we'll need a /usr/share/php hierarchy. -- Jean-Michel Dault <[EMAIL PROTECTED]>
